J. Robert Oppenheimer, often called the "father of the atomic bomb," left an indelible mark on history, science, and culture. With the recent spotlight on Oppenheimer's life and contributions, there's no better time to explore the significant places that shaped and were shaped by this influential physicist.

Los Alamos: The Birthplace of the Atomic Era

In the serene mountain town of Los Alamos, New Mexico, the atomic age was born. Oppenheimer, leveraging his ties to the region, transformed a former boys' school into the cradle of the Manhattan Project. Today, the Los Alamos National Historic Park stands as a testament to the monumental efforts that led to the creation of the atomic bomb, with key sites like Oppenheimer's residence and Fuller Lodge offering a glimpse into the past.

Trinity: The Dawn of a New Era

The Trinity site, located within the White Sands Missile Range, marks the location of the world's first atomic explosion. Visitors can explore the area during special open house days, experiencing the solemnity of the site and the monumental impact of the event it commemorates.

Nevada: The Expansion of Atomic Testing

Though Oppenheimer's physical presence at the Nevada Test Site is unrecorded, the location represents the continuation of nuclear testing and the unfolding of Oppenheimer's fears regarding nuclear proliferation. The Atomic Museum in Las Vegas serves as a portal to this era, offering insights into the testing carried out in the Nevada desert and its global ramifications.

St. John, USVI: A Refuge from the Storm

In the tranquil surroundings of Hawksnest Bay, St. John, U.S. Virgin Islands, Oppenheimer found a respite from the tumultuous aftermath of his groundbreaking work. The beach, now known as Oppenheimer Beach, was a place of solitude and reflection for the physicist, away from the controversies and conflicts that followed him in the later years of his life.
